What is ADHD assessment?

ADHD is an illness that affects all aspects of our lives. It can make it difficult to do daily tasks such as working, studying, or maintaining relationships with family and friends. There are many ways to get assistance and support. A specialist mental health professional can assist you with an assessment. An ADHD assessment will help you determine whether medication is the appropriate method to combat your symptoms.

In an ADHD assessment, a psychiatrist or psychologist will determine if you satisfy the DSM 5 criteria for ADHD diagnosis. This assessment will include an interview and a discussion about your symptoms and how they impact every aspect of your life. The doctor will also look at how your symptoms have evolved since you were a young child. It is also advisable to bring in information from other people regarding your symptoms, for example teachers or religious leaders.

It is a good idea to note down some examples of your symptoms before your appointment because this will help you to recall them when the physician asks you about them. Some of the questions will focus on your problems with attention and impulsivity in the workplace, at school, and at home. It is important to consider how you behaved in these circumstances and whether your behavior has changed over time.

The assessment will last between two and three sessions. This gives the clinician plenty of time to investigate and be aware of your symptoms and how they affect your daily life. They will also utilize their experience to determine whether you meet the criteria for an ADHD diagnosis.

If the physician doesn't think you meet the ADHD criteria, they will explain their reasoning. It could be because they don't have enough evidence to warrant a diagnosis, or that another condition is better suited to explain your issues.

How does an ADHD assessment work?

A psychiatrist will conduct a mental and medical examination to determine whether ADHD symptoms are present. They will determine how your symptoms impact your work, social life, education and health. This will also determine if the symptoms are due to another medical condition, such as thyroid disease.

In the beginning of the assessment, they will ask questions about how you or your child normally behaves. They might also ask you to describe your or your child's symptoms in different situations and settings, like school or at work, or with their friends. For children, they will want to hear about their symptoms over time and how they have changed as they've gotten older.

They'll also inquire about any medications that you or your child is taking and any other treatments that you or they might have tried. This will help them determine if there are any other conditions that could explain the symptoms. For example depression, anxiety, or a brain tumor.

The psychiatrist will ask questions about your family history. This is particularly important if you or a child has a family member with ADHD. They will also review your or your child's medical records. This includes any previous tests and reports from teachers, doctors, nurses and other professionals and any previous tests.

It is crucial to look at the qualifications and experience of a psychiatrist or any other mental health professional, before you choose them to conduct your assessment. Specialist psychiatrists in ADHD have received additional education, training and accreditation and are skilled in conducting diagnostic assessments for adults suffering from ADHD.

It is also useful to look at the professional's site or online profiles for proof of their experience working with adults with ADHD. Most professionals are happy to share details about their education and experience in ADHD assessments for adults. Any hesitation to provide this information should be considered suspicious and you should look for another professional.
